Overview
The reason plants need CO2 is to produce longer chain carbon compounds also known as photosynthetic intermediates. Photosynthetic intermediates includes compounds such as ribulose 1,5-bisphosphate, and 2-carboxy-3-keto-D-arabinitol 1,5 bisphosphate. Although the names are complicated, the structures are quite simple (5 carbon chains). Seachem Flourish Excel does not contain these specific compounds per se, but one that is quite similar. By dosing with Flourish Excel you bypass the involvement of CO2 and introduce the already finished, structurally similar compounds. It is in its structural similarity that Seachem Flourish Excel is able to be utilized in the carbon chain building process of photosynthesis. Simple chemical or enzymatic steps can easily convert it to any one to any one of the above named compounds (or a variety of others).

Application of Seachem Fluorish Excel:
On initial use or after a major (> 40%) water change, use 1 capful (5 mL) for every 40 litres of aquarium water. Thereafter use 1 capful for every 200 L daily or every other day. For smaller dosing please note that each cap thread is approximately 1 ml.
